
As working classes across the world celebrate on Monday the struggles by the Chicago labourers in 1886 for demanding the things that seem inherent human rights today — eight-hour working shift and minimum wage– it’s worth remembering that societies such as Pakistan’s have failed the working class their rights in letter and spirit.
